Two NASCAR merchandise haulers from RFK Racing and Hendrick Motorsports collided on I-84 Eastbound in Connecticut, raising questions about logistics ahead of the race weekend at New Hampshire Motor Speedway.
In an incident involving two merchandise haulers associated with RFK Racing and Hendrick Motorsports, a collision occurred while traveling to the New Hampshire Motor Speedway. The incident took place on I-84 Eastbound in Connecticut, just days before the race weekend.
The collision has been reported, but specific details regarding the extent of the damage or any injuries sustained remain uncertain. The NASCAR community is hopeful that everyone involved is safe.
